The Campus Barber Shop in the Memorial Union will be closed Tuesday, April 5, for the funeral of Gerald E. “Jerry” Pokrzywinski, who operated the shop for more than 50 years.

Follow the 2011 flood fight on the Chester Fritz Library web site: http://library.und.edu. The web site features web cameras in Grand Forks and Fargo. The web site also offers links to flood maps and to Grand Forks flood information, as well as road conditions and crest projections. — Wilbur Stolt, Chester Fritz Library, 777-2189, wilbur.stolt@library.und.edu.

ROTC cadets will be doing physical training through April 17 on campus. The cadets will carry simulated weapons as part of the training. Also, on Thursday, March 31, cadets will train on the football stadium field in the afternoon with simulated weapons. — Duane Czapiewski, Chief of Police.

April 4-8 is National Open Holster Week. UND’s Females for Firearms, a registered student organization, will be participating in this event. Students may come to class wearing an empty gun holster (a legal method of protest). — Duane Czapiewski, UND Police.
